Summary:

The Security Associate will be given the unique opportunity to learn new skills and gain valuable insight into the day-to-day workings of a Ballpark Operations Department. They will be an integral game day point-of-contact for a variety of inter-departmental and extra-departmental requests and support the entire department in the successful implementation and management of game day operations and events. The Public Safety & Security Associate will primarily support game day operations and security needs within the department and will receive a diverse experience while also contributing greatly to the department’s effectiveness in running a world-class facility.

There will be Twelve (12) positions available:

  • Three (Administrative) will begin in March and end in October
  • Nine (Operational) will begin in April and end in October

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

  • Administrative:
    • Manage staff and game day credential requests.
    • Maintain inventory and functionality of all departmental equipment and supplies. Provide troubleshooting and calibration of equipment as needed.
    • Oversee game day access control set up, and troubleshooting, of magnetometers and turnstiles during events.
    • Manage special projects in support of the Security department.
    • Assist with departmental budgeting duties.
    • Assist in the collection, dissemination, and execution of all ballpark visitor requests.
    • Create reports and assist in the maintenance of the Computerized Maintenance Management and Incident Management Systems and devices related to that software.
    • Support in managing, creating reports, and assisting in event setup for the ballpark’s parking & transportation program.
    • Assist with the safety and security for VIPs and celebrity visits.
    • Other duties as assigned.
  • Operational:
    • Work game day and other special events.
    • Manage/monitor ingress of front office staff, game day staff, and visitors.
    • Utilize department security systems to include CCTV, Access Control, 24/7 Software, X-Ray, and magnetometer system.
    • Assist as needed with the Gameday Incident Command Post including the dispatch of safety and security resources. Utilize video surveillance to monitor issues and generate reports.
    • Coordinate with local, state, and federal partner agencies on preparing for working game day and other special events at the ballpark.
    • Other duties as assigned.

Requirements:

  • Currently enrolled (completed a minimum of two years) or just completed an undergraduate or recent graduate program of an accredited College or University (within no more than six months)
  • Must be legally authorized to work in the United States.
  • Successfully complete a Background Investigation.
  • Be available for the entire length of the program.
  • Associates are not entitled to a job at the conclusion of the Program.
  • Requires working on weekends and evenings on a regular basis.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ities necessary to perform essential functions

  • Strong organizational skills.
  • Working knowledge of mobile device platforms (iOS, android, etc.).
  • Communicate articulately and detailed oriented.
  • Proficient in Microsoft Word, Excel and PowerPoint.
  • Uphold Core Values: Excellence, Performance, and Accountability. These core values set the tone in everything we do, help us succeed on and off the field, make a difference in the community and provide the best guest experience in sports. It is important that the person in the position commits themselves to these core values so that we can constantly move forward in the same direction – Together.

Physical/Environmental Requirements

  • Game day Seasonal: Job requires employee to function in a high activity and heavily crowded outdoor professional sports venue. May work at heights. Employee will be exposed to inclement weather of varying degrees. While performing the duties of this job, the employee is regularly required to stand for long periods of time, walk long distances, and climb up/down stairs. The employee is required to stoop, kneel, crouch, or sit and must lift and/or move up to 45 pounds.

Compensation:

The projected wage rate for this position is $17.50 per hour. Actual pay is based on several factors, including but not limited to the applicant’s: qualifications, skills, expertise, education/training, certifications, and other organization requirements. Starting salaries for new employees are frequently not at the top of the applicable salary range.
